Determination of the coefficient of kinetic friction of urinary catheter materials.

作者信息

Khoury A E, Olson M E, Villari F, Costerton J W

机构信息

Division of Urology, Hospital for Sick Children, Toronto, Ontario, Canada.

出版信息

J Urol. 1991 Mar;145(3):610-2. doi: 10.1016/s0022-5347(17)38405-7.

DOI:10.1016/s0022-5347(17)38405-7
PMID:1997718
Abstract

The coefficient of kinetic friction plays an important role in the biocompatibility of urinary catheters. A method for determination of the in vivo coefficient of kinetic friction is described that allows the comparison of the catheter-urethral interaction of the various materials used in the production of urinary catheters and the different types of lubricants.
